Treatment protocol TCDD treated animals were treated with 100 ug/kg TCDD by oral gavage.
Growth protocol Animals were grown in a 12h/12h light/dark cycle housed in groups of 4 rats in suspended stainless-steel wire-mesh cages with pelleted R36 feed and tap water. The temperature was 21 +/- 1 degree Celcius and the relative humidity 50% +/- 10%.
Extracted molecule total RNA
Extraction protocol Total RNA was extracted using Qiagen RNeasy kits according to the manufacturer’s instructions (Qiagen, Mississauga, Canada). Total RNA yield was quantified by UV spectrophotometry and RNA integrity was verified using an Agilent 2100 Bioanalyzer (Agilent Technologies, Santa Clara, CA).

Data processing Quantitated array data (CEL files) were loaded into the R statistical environment (v2.9.2) using the Affy package (v1.22.1) of the BioConductor library. Data was investigated for spatial and distributional homogeneity, then pre-processed with a sequence-specific version of the RMA algorithm termed GCRMA, as implemented in R (v2.16.0). We employed an updated and remapped mapping of Probes to Entrez Gene IDs as implemented in the R package rat2302rnentrezgcdf (v12.0.0).
